Output 9506a1f233804b95e6c28596e602da4f0d9e21bffa328ef2c5b2f779ddc238ba:2

value
15660000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7f8724daeff704ce6049404163a6d9daecdbcd5 OP_EQUAL
address
3QJATHqk4iU7BUuCYDJPDp2bRFh7nN8EcV
transaction
9506a1f233804b95e6c28596e602da4f0d9e21bffa328ef2c5b2f779ddc238ba
spent
true